What Makes a Good Submission

Every submission goes through an editorial review before it goes live. What we look for is not complicated.

The article should be original and not published elsewhere online. It should have a clear purpose, cover a topic with enough depth to be genuinely useful, and be written in plain English that any adult homeowner can follow without needing specialist trade knowledge.

Promotional language, excessive outbound links, and content written purely to rank rather than to help will be declined. We would rather publish one well-researched article than ten that add nothing new.

If a submission needs minor edits, we may make adjustments before publication. If it needs significant reworking, we will return it with specific feedback.
